Which planet appears to be rotating on its side

Biology
2 answers:
katrin2010 [14]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Uranus

Explanation:

A new study finds that the same impact that knocked Uranus sideways may have also created the planet's moons. ... However, Uranus is an oddball in that its axis of spin is tilted by a whopping 98 degrees (relative to the plane of the solar system), meaning it essentially spins on its side.

What is the difference between hydrophobic and hydrophilic molecules
Jet001 [13]
The hydrophilic molecules are the polar molecules which establishes the hydrogen bonding with the water molecules. Hence the hydrophilic molecules are water loving molecules. The hydrophobic molecules are unable to establish any hydrogen bonding with the water molecules. Hence the hydrophobic molecules are water repellent molecules.
